Re: [Bug 305107] Re: mysql refuses to start because missing !includedir configuration directory
Chuck, why is that changed this way? This problem is two bugs! * etckepper shouldn't remove empty directories - that is handled, and fixed, with a bugreport on it's own as can be seen in the history here! * a program not starting because a directory missing that _might_ contain _optional_ config files is a bug too, IMHO - why should it worry about a missing directory, when it's contents are optional, and it can very well run without any information in that directory, instead insisting the empty directory must be there? So, please move this bug back so it can be fixed where it belongs - thanks. Or close it, if you think a program should be allowed to insist whetever empty directory to exist so it can start, even if it'll never need that directory.
